Plumber installed bent overhead shower by Competitive_Cake_747 in AusRenovation

[–]Pinheadion 1 point2 points  (0 children)

In my opinion that's been bent somehow.

If it was by design the end where the shower head connects would run perfectly parallel to the other side. As it stands you have to angle the shower head just to get it horizontal.

My Leica Q3 and first camera by Prairieboy6363 in Leica

[–]Pinheadion 0 points1 point  (0 children)

A fixed lens camera is an uncommon choice for a first ever camera as you're limiting yourself to a single perspective. One of the first things people experiment with after manual controls is lenses, so you're losing out on a whole wealth of fun experimentation and learnings.

In saying that, locking yourself into 28 is a nice way to learn a single focal length, what works and doesn't, and how you can experiment with it to break rules.
